Is the PPC version basically exactly like the x86 version or are there major differences?
Not major differences once it's installed. Yast is Yast, booting is a little different (much nicer than on a x86 I think), and there really isn't much commercial software. Also, the one button mouse in X takes a little time to get to get used to but most people just map the middle and right buttons to function keys. Also, we only release it once per year now. Plus, the battery life is fantastic--with two batteries and no X I can keep my G3 running for at least 5-6 hours with normal workstation use and a wireless network card.
